What are the removable discontinuities of (2x^3-3x+1)/(x^3-5x+7)

OpenStudy (luigi0210):

hi there, Welcome to OpenStudy :) First off, do you know what a "removable discontinuity" is?

OpenStudy (anonymous):

Yes, but I have a hard time calculating it... @Luigi0210

OpenStudy (freckles):

are those really cubic expressions on top and bottom?

OpenStudy (freckles):

I don't know what methods you are allowed to use... But the goal is to see if the top and bottom have any common factors. if they do then it is possible if you have a removable discontinuity. if they don't then they don't have a removable discontinuity.

OpenStudy (freckles):

you know actually it shouldn't be too bad the top polynomial has a rational zero so you can find a factor then you can see if the top's zeros are zeros of the bottom and if not then there are not removable discontinuities

OpenStudy (anonymous):

So i find zeroes for the numerator and denominator and if they share a common zero, it has a removable discontinuity? @freckles

OpenStudy (freckles):

it would be easier to find the zeros of the top and then see if any of those zeros work for the bottom by pluggin them in and seeing if it is also zero
